It was fairly easy to get a Grab from the Penang airport but do note that the e-hailing pick-up point is at the carpark next to the airport (need to cross the road to the carpark building). The ride from airport to Gurney was around half an hour as the traffic was alright on a weekday morning. Paid about RM27.30 for the ride.

I've booked a Studio Premier Club to see what's the club benefits are like in Malaysia. The staff mentioned that there's evening cocktails served at the Resident's Lounge at Level 7 from 5pm to 7pm but she wasn't sure if there will be food. Hmm. Breakfast was not included. No issue in obtaining a late check-out for 2pm the next day.

Four of us decided to dine there on a whim. Thanks Wendy for making the reservation! If you're driving then can park at the Park Regis Hotel and get the carpark coupon from the restaurant.

our table


There were two ala-carte buffet packages available; Seafood Buffet menu (Adult: $43.80++) or Deluxe Seafood Buffet menu (Adult: $59.80++). Minimum 2 pax for the buffet and we were in a party of 4. Drinks are not included, and take note that for Chinese tea order at $3 per head, a minimum of 2 pax is required.

Took a brief look at both the buffet menu and the Deluxe menu had 6 single-serve items while the other menu had 3 single-serve items. We opted for the Seafood Buffet menu.



Staff was friendly and brought out the QR code for the table to scan and order for the buffet. Unsure of the portion size, we ordered a few plates to try.

The special items (single-serve) arrived 30 minutes into the meal. Fish maw soup was one per pax, scallop was one piece per pax and chili crab is one crab per table.

Braised Shark’s Fin with Fish Maw (红烧鱼鳔翅) - one serving per pax

Steamed Scallop with Garlic and Vermicelli (蒜蓉粉丝蒸扇贝) - one serving per pax

TungLok Chilli Crab with Deep-fried ‘Man Tou’ (辣椒螃蟹伴馒头) - one serving per table
